Relationship Associate

Our Radnor PA office approximately 30 minutes outside of Philadelphia is hiring a Relationship Associate to join our office of approximately 50 investment and trust professionals. The Associate will provide daily support to our internal Trust Officers and interact with clients on a regular basis managing ongoing client deliverables.

Associates have an opportunity to gain knowledge and experience related to investment management trust and estate services and client Associates responsibilities will grow as their knowledge and skills progress providing the opportunity to handle more sophisticated client needs and to develop the Associates career within Fiduciary Trust.

What are the primary responsibilities of a Relationship Associate

  • Works with Trust Officers and Portfolio Managers on family relationships (clients) including account administration preparing wealth projections account reviews preparation of PowerPoint presentations for client meetings and may include attending client meetings.

  • Reviews trust documents and ensures all transactions are in compliance with the trust agreement and state laws.

  • Works closely with our Trust Officers to establish and maintain client contact. While working with the Trust Officer acts as a key point of contact for clients and intermediaries with accountants attorneys and other advisors.

  • Initiates and approves wire transfers discretionary principal payments currency transactions bill paying and gifts & other wealth transfers.

  • Coordinates trust terminations and account closings in coordination with our Trust Counsel and Tax Department.

  • New Account Openings: Reviews account openings with Trust Officer to determine proper administration of account state law requirements beneficiaries tax situs fee analysis and similar new account responsibilities.

What ideal qualifications skills & experience would help someone to be successful

Education & Experience:

  • Bachelors degree or equivalent experience

  • 2-5 years experience in financial services with client-facing experience preferred

  • Knowledge of wealth management industry desired

  • Trust Administration background and knowledge highly preferred; ability to review and interpret trust language a strong plus

Knowledge Skills & Abilities:

  • Detail-oriented with the ability to multi-task and meet deadlines

  • Ability to work in a team-oriented environment while balancing the needs of the client

  • Effective interpersonal skills and relationship building skills

  • Ability to maintain confidentiality and handle client account information with discretion

  • Strong written and verbal communication skills

  • Skilled in Microsoft Word Excel and PowerPoint

  • Ability to work in our Radnor PA office a minimum of three days per week
